Jun 21, 2008, 9:23:56PM, [HELP] ASUS G1 Surround Sound Problem
My notebook has a 'Realtek High Definition' soundcard that is supposed to have surround sound. The thing is that I can't change any of the settings from 'Stereo' to anything else.

I have a 5.1 RCA receiver that is setup as a 4.0 (small room).

I've tried updating the drivers and still the same thing. Google has failed me also (two hours worth of searching).

Any help or suggestions?

May 28, 2008, 11:04:52PM, ATTN: ASUS G1 Users!
ASUS has not released a new driver for my laptop since it's launch and Nvidia says that it doesn't support my GeForce GO 7700 and that I need to go to ASUS's site for the update.

So, after about an hour and-a-half of Google searching later I finally came across a solution: hacked video install files specifically for the laptop.

Now I get way better fps and prettiness. I can't wait to install CoD 2 to see how much smoother it runs.

This is the one that I used:
